Output 4491a421193320968f75428fa93b460ea21961d31fe2492b73e82fb8f65de99e:0

value
11535622
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 391e348581a25c53aba9cc7cc0a55fa983ddaece OP_EQUALVERIFY OP_CHECKSIG
address
16D1hdJAbVjo7qDM39iUBchvRv8vaLpz3r
transaction
4491a421193320968f75428fa93b460ea21961d31fe2492b73e82fb8f65de99e
spent
true